I used grey in my black & white tiled master bathroom. When I want a fresh look or a seasonal change I swap out the shower curtain and towels and wall hanging and "stuff" on the open shelves. Light green and yellow is nice for the summer. I have a lavendar and darker purple ensemble. In the winter I change to a cranberry and pink with touches of darker green. Have fun.
